Transaction 9829966af6fda30beed597a4369cbed54a50993a137d950c27ba0cc59b704fe3
1 Input
1 Output
-
9829966af6fda30beed597a4369cbed54a50993a137d950c27ba0cc59b704fe3:0
- value
- 19198342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c4983dfc0409c0c3428e53449e3afa25240660 OP_EQUAL
- address
- 322wTkvmYQRpGZVCfTewmNCj3TmKG8hmVU